Three Tell-Tale Signs of a Hidden Leak 

Most of the plumbing in modern homes is hidden away from view. The main water line is connected to the home’s plumbing fixtures through water pipes in the walls, ceiling, and floor.

When a leak springs in a pipe hidden away, it can go undetected for a long time. In this blog post, our plumbing experts advise homeowners on how to spot a hidden water leak before it gets out of hand and causes extensive property damage. 

Listen For the Sound of Running Water 

sounds

How does one find a leaking water pipe hidden away behind the walls, ceiling, or floor? One of the easiest and simplest ways to figure out if there is a hidden water leak is to listen carefully to the sound of running water when all of the plumbing fixtures are turned off. 

Sometimes homeowners can hear running water traveling through pipes in the walls, even when there is no water running in the house. This sound could be an indicator of a hidden water leak. Hearing dripping water signifies that a water leak repair is needed.

Swampy Spots on the Lawn

Underground pipes in the yard leading to the main water line can also leak, often because of tree roots growing into the pipes. One of the indicators of a broken water line is swampy spots in the yard or patches where the grass seems to grow more quickly. 

Looking around the yard, homeowners may see that the grass is growing longer or faster than in the rest of the yard in a particular area. This means that the grass could be getting more water from a hidden leak underground. Leaks should be repaired as soon as possible after being first noticed to prevent worsening problems. 

Poor Water Pressure and Increased Water Bills 

Low water pressure from the bathroom or kitchen faucets could indicate a leaking pipe somewhere else in the plumbing system. The fixtures may not have the ideal water pressure because some water leaks before it reaches the tap. A water leak can affect water pressure throughout a home, or it could only affect one specific plumbing fixture. 

It is important to schedule water leak repair as soon as a leak is identified because water leaks can get expensive fast. Homeowners may first notice a spike in their water bills before noticing the other signs of a hidden water leak. Losing water to a leaky pipe is basically “money down the drain,” so being on the lookout for water leaks in the plumbing system can save homeowners money in the long run.
